Old School Pizza Burgers Recipe

These Old School Pizza Burgers combine the comforting flavors of a classic burger with the irresistible taste of pizza toppings, creating a fun and easy-to-make meal that’s perfect for any occasion. Juicy ground beef simmered in pizza sauce and seasoned with Italian herbs is piled high on toasted buns and topped with melted sharp cheddar cheese for a delightful twist on traditional sliders.

Ingredients

Scale

Meat and Sauce

  • 1 pound ground beef
  • 1 cup pizza sauce
  • 1 tablespoon Italian seasoning

Buns and Cheese

  • 6 burger buns, halved
  • 1½ cups shredded sharp cheddar cheese

Instructions

  1. Preheat the Oven: Set your oven to 350°F (175°C) so it’s ready to toast the buns and melt the cheese evenly.
  2. Cook the Ground Beef: Heat a skillet over medium-high heat and cook the ground beef, breaking it apart with a spatula as it browns. Continue cooking until fully browned and no longer pink inside. Drain excess fat carefully to avoid greasiness.
  3. Season the Meat: Stir the Italian seasoning into the cooked beef, then pour in the pizza sauce. Allow the mixture to simmer on low heat for a few minutes to thicken slightly, intensifying the flavors.
  4. Prep the Buns: Arrange the burger bun halves cut side up on a baking sheet to prepare them for toasting.
  5. Assemble the Pizza Burgers: Spread the beef and sauce mixture evenly over each bun half. Generously top with shredded sharp cheddar cheese to ensure a gooey, melty finish.
  6. Bake: Place the assembled buns in the preheated oven and bake for about 12 minutes, or until the cheese is melted, bubbly, and the buns are lightly toasted.
  7. Serve: Once out of the oven, place the top halves of the buns onto the cheesy bottoms to complete the sliders. Allow to cool for a minute or two so the cheese settles, then serve warm.

Notes

  • You can substitute sharp cheddar with mozzarella for a more traditional pizza flavor.
  • To add more veggies, consider topping with sliced olives, bell peppers, or onions before baking.
  • For spicier flavor, sprinkle some crushed red pepper flakes over the assembled burgers before baking.
  • If preferred, use whole wheat buns for a healthier option.
